Formed in 2009, Blue Line Sterilization Services has been devoted to reducing the time to market for innovators designing new medical devices. The company is unique by maintaining a bank of 8 cubic foot ethylene oxide (EO) sterilizers, providing FDA and EU compliant sterilization with turnaround times typically between 1 to 3 days—an achievement not achievable with larger EO sterilization services.

Co-founders Brant and Jane Gard recognized the significant need for accelerated sterilization options, particularly for fast-paced development programs developing innovative medical devices. The ability to swiftly navigate through device iterations is imperative in reducing the need for additional funding, preserving the value of investors' equity, and expediting time to market. Faster service and reduced time to market hold great value for employees, investors, and the patients benefiting from improved medical care.

Moreover routine sterilization, Blue Line offers rapid turnkey validations and small batch releases that support clinical trials and FDA/CE submissions. The Necessity of Medical Device Sterilization

Preventing infections remains a critical foundation of modern medicine. The Centers for Disease Control and Prevention (CDC) estimate that around 1 in 31 hospital patients experiences at least one healthcare-associated infection (HAI). Effective sterilization of medical devices significantly reduces the risk of these infections, safeguarding patients and healthcare providers concurrently. Poor sterilization can trigger outbreaks of major diseases like hepatitis, HIV, and antibiotic-resistant bacterial infections.

Sterilization by Autoclaving

Autoclaving remains the most prevalent and trusted method of sterilization, particularly suitable for surgical instruments and reusable metal devices. Using high-pressure saturated steam at temperatures around 121–134°C, autoclaving effectively kills bacteria, viruses, fungi, and spores. State-of-the-art Materials and Device Complexity

The growth of sophisticated medical devices—such as robotic surgery instruments and intricate diagnostic equipment—demands sterilization solutions capable of handling intricate materials. Advancements in sterilization include methods including low-temperature plasma sterilization and hydrogen peroxide vapor, which can sterilize without damaging complex components.

Enhanced Digital Tracking Systems

With advances in digital technology, record-keeping of sterilization procedures is now more precise than ever. Digital traceability systems offer thorough documentation, automated compliance checks, and real-time signals, significantly limiting human error and strengthening patient safety.
